Outdoor Science Area at Step by Step Nursery. The children use tyres to get the guttering at the right height to enable them to join together and then use recycled rain water from the water butt to create water ways. Great for problem solving and developing numeracy!

The Brilliance of a Boulder!
We have invested in several of our nurseries this year. We are supporting the development of “Naturalistic Spaces`. Richard Stewart was one of the nurseries who were allocated a boulder. Think of the fun children have when climbing over rocks and boulders at the seaside, well now that enjoyment can happen within nursery play areas. Children develop co-ordination, balance and agility while playing on boulders and these can be combined with other open ended resources to extend learning.
